Re: Scores of Scotland XI matches, 1945 and 1954
ScottishFA wrote:I'm trying to locate the scores of these matches played by Scotland XIs:
18 November 1945 v Combined Services in Hamburg
I'm sure that one was the 17th Nov
http://www.londonhearts.com/scores/imag ... 111706.htm
16 November 1954 v Kilmarnock at Rugby Park
Killie 0 Scotland XI 2
30 November 1954 v Falkirk at Brockville
4-4
(The latter two, and a match against Hibs which was a 3-0 win for Scotland, were all arranged to help Scotland prepare to face Hungary in December)
